Prepping the Steak
Before you start sauteing, it’s essential to properly prepare the cube steak. Begin by patting the steaks dry with paper towels to remove any excess moisture. This will help the steaks achieve a beautiful sear when they hit the hot pan. Season the steaks generously with salt and pepper on both sides, ensuring that the seasoning adheres to the meat.

Mastering the Saute
Now that everything is prepped and ready, it’s time to start sauteing! Follow these steps for a perfectly cooked cube steak:
- Heat a skillet over medium-high heat and add a small amount of oil.
- Once the oil is shimmering, carefully add the seasoned cube steaks to the pan.
- Sear the steaks for 3-4 minutes on each side, or until they develop a golden-brown crust.
- For added flavor, consider adding aromatics such as garlic and thyme to the pan during the last minute of cooking.
- Remove the steaks from the pan and let them rest for a few minutes before serving.

Experimenting with Flavors
While a simple salt and pepper seasoning is delicious, don’t be afraid to get creative with your flavors when sauteing cube steak. Consider marinating the steaks in a mixture of soy sauce, garlic, and ginger for an Asian-inspired twist, or brush them with a tangy barbecue sauce for a smoky, sweet flavor profile.
